Fuel Your Home with Solar Energy: Residential Water Pumping Choices

Solar energy is a exceptional way to energize your home, and residential water pumps are an increasingly common application. Leveraging solar panels to drive your water pump offers considerable benefits, including diminished energy costs and a decreased carbon footprint. There are several types of residential water pumps that can be powered by solar energy, each with its own strengths.

  • Submersible Pumps: These pumps are suited for water sources at a distance and are known for their performance.
  • Surface Pumps: These pumps are commonly used for shallower wells or irrigation systems, offering a more straightforward installation process.

When choosing a solar-powered water pump, it's vital to consider factors such as your required water flow, the depth of your well, and the sunlight potential at your location.

Setting Up Your Solar Water Heater at Home: A Guide to Installation and Care

Installing a solar water heating system in your home is a wonderful way to reduce energy costs and go green. While the initial expense can be considerable, the long-term benefits make it a sound decision. The method of installation typically involves mounting solar collectors on your roof, connecting them to a storage tank, and connecting the system with your existing water system.

Regular maintenance is vital to ensure your solar water heater operates efficiently. This includes checking the collectors and pipes for damage, removing debris from the system, and observing the water temperature. By adhering to these simple maintenance steps, you can maximize the lifespan of your solar water heater and enjoy years of consistent hot water.
